Automatic Glue Making Machine Process Guide



Within the global adhesive application and carton manufacturing sector, modern glue formulation and mixing automation solutions have become critical infrastructure for packaging operations. With the rapid expansion of e-commerce, logistics, and industrial production, these systems play a key role in supporting large-scale industrial operations.

an automated glue preparation unit is designed to produce consistent adhesive formulations used in packaging and industrial applications. Unlike manual glue preparation methods, automatic glue making machine systems provide higher precision, better consistency, and improved efficiency.

The fundamental role of adhesive preparation systems is to ensure consistent glue quality for downstream applications. They feature advanced mechanical and electronic components for precise formulation control. By using automated production systems, manufacturers achieve stable and repeatable glue performance.

These adhesive production systems serve multiple industrial sectors, including corrugated carton production, paper packaging, labeling, and printing industries. Within these production environments, consistent adhesive quality is essential for packaging strength and reliability.

One of the key advantages of automatic glue making machine systems is their intelligent production management. Using smart automation technologies and electronic monitoring systems, these machines ensure optimized glue performance and reduced human error. This improves production reliability and efficiency.

Another important feature is the ability to ensure uniform glue performance across production batches. This improves final product durability and performance. Through controlled mixing and formulation processes, manufacturers can optimize operational performance and material usage.

Modern glue making machine systems also focus on energy efficiency and sustainability. With improved system design and automation control, these machines support green industrial development strategies.

The structure of an automatic glue making machine system typically includes multi-stage blending chambers, temperature control units, and automated distribution systems. Each system element supports efficient adhesive manufacturing.

The mixing system is one of the most important components. It ensures that all raw materials are evenly distributed and combined. Accurate blending ensures reliable bonding strength.

Temperature control is essential in adhesive production. Through automated heating and cooling systems, the machine ensures high-quality output suitable for industrial use.
